A reasonable inference is that: the depth of knowledge on a given subject will vary for every speaker. Even a person who researches and writes a dissertation will not necessarily be an 'expert' on every possible question that might be asked. The key is to know where and how to get more information. On the other hand; if a speaker has spent their career working in a particular field of study I would expect them to know the answer to more potential questions.
